This book presents an experimental study on the retrofitting of reinforced concrete (RC) beams using the ferrocement technique. The objective is to evaluate the effectiveness of ferrocement in improving the strength and structural performance of RC beams. The work includes the preparation of beam specimens, retrofitting procedures, experimental testing, and analysis of the results. The study demonstrates the improvements in load-carrying capacity, crack control, ductility, and overall behavior of retrofitted beams. This project serves as a practical reference for undergraduate and postgraduate students, researchers, and civil engineering professionals interested in structural rehabilitation and sustainable construction practices.
